WebUsually when the spleen is removed, other organs such as the liver can take over most of the functions of the spleen. But because the spleen is important for the body’s defense against germs, the patient is at a higher risk of infection after the operation. WebMar 9, 2024 · Though your spleen isn’t a large organ, it plays many important roles in your body. It helps remove old and damaged blood cells, and it produces infection-fighting cells to protect your health.
